The discipline of Egyptology has been criticized for being too insular, with little awareness of the development of archaeologies elsewhere. It has remained theoretically underdeveloped. For example, Egyptologists and Africanists have rarely considered the role of Ancient Egypt within Africa. Egypt's own view of itself has been neglected; views of it in the ancient past, in more recent times and today have remained underexposed. The Complete Set of Encounters with Ancient Egypt is a series of eight books, which addresses these issues. The books interrelate, inform and illuminate one another.
